We are seeking an Infrastructure Director to join our esteemed Infrastructure Team at our Bristol office.

Your role will involve showcasing a track record of winning projects in the Transport & Infrastructure Business. You will play a pivotal part in advancing the success of the T&I Business by aiding strategic decisions and fostering collaboration with key leads and directors. Your dedication will be crucial in securing long-term business growth, expanding the talent pool, and enhancing local expertise while creating more avenues for direct client engagement within the region.

Your responsibilities will include providing high quality civil engineering infrastructure design services and offering expert advice to support our clients' needs.

What Are We Looking For.

We are looking for individuals who possess the following skills/experience and qualifications;

  • Chartered Engineer status with a relevant professional body, and minimum 12-15 years’ post-graduate experience.
  • Proven and demonstrable work winning ability in a consultancy/private sector development environment.
  • Commercially astute, identifying new opportunities and following these up with positive actions to secure new business.
  • Proven ability contributing towards business development strategies e.g., growth plans, process improvement.
  • A thorough knowledge delivering civil engineering infrastructure for both private and adoptable works for planning, tender and construction purposes.
  • Excellent working knowledge of the legal, planning, technical consent, and adoption process and contract procedures for the design and implementation of civils infrastructure in new developments and regeneration projects.
